During fascism, italian police created a special political police investigating unit called OVRA which was specialized in chasing and destroying antifascist organizations. it worked in couple with a political tribunal called Special Court for State Security.
Political struggle against antifascist abroad was duty for military intelligence SIM (I remember the murder of Rosselli brothers in 1938).

After 1943, situation complicated cause all structures in RSI had a political police...GNR, police, Black brigades, X MAS, etc etc. It's known the "work" of quite autonomous groups as Koch group at Rome, Carità group at Florence and Collotti group at Trieste

Blackshirts was the name of members of Italian Fascist Party militia, the MVSN, more or less similiar to SS. They had fighting units which stood aside regular army

The italian repression of Abyssinia of 1935-39 is an hard bloody story, as colonial campaign usually are
